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
705 2760 81132993699
749250 71968012872
749250 71968012872
37026 33 747
All about undefined
Interested in learning more?
749250 71968012872
37026 33 747
See more
29270 2440850914
9116 11 364303
See more
48438 2716 48
91550 8690071 84569710898
See more